Job Description

Job Summary:

We are seeking a skilled and motivated Microsoft Dynamics 365 Technical Specialist to join our team. This role is responsible for the technical implementation, customization, integration, and support of Microsoft Dynamics 365 applications, including Finance & Operations, Customer Engagement, and Power Platform solutions. The ideal candidate will have a strong technical background, hands-on experience with D365 development, and a passion for delivering high-quality business solutions.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Design, develop, and implement customizations and integrations within Microsoft Dynamics 365 (D365) using X++, C#, Power Platform, and Azure services.

  • Collaborate with functional consultants and business stakeholders to translate requirements into technical solutions.

  • Configure and customize D365 modules (e.g., Finance, Supply Chain, Sales, Customer Service).

  • Develop and maintain plugins, workflows, custom entities, and business process flows.

  • Integrate D365 with third-party systems using APIs, Azure Logic Apps, and Data Export Services.

  • Provide technical support, troubleshooting, and performance tuning for D365 environments.

  • Participate in system upgrades, patching, and deployment activities.

  • Ensure adherence to best practices in coding, security, and data governance.

  • Document technical designs, configurations, and procedures.

Qualifications

  • Required

    • Bachelor degree, preferably in computer science, finance, or related field

    • 5-7+ years of hands-on experience in in technical development and solutioning within Microsoft Dynamics 365 Finance & Operations

    • Strong expertise in D365 data model and architecture, particularly within financial modules (e.g., GL, AP, AR, Fixed Assets, Project Accounting).

    • Experience with Power Platform (Power Apps, Power Automate, Power BI).

    • Familiarity with Azure services (Logic Apps, Functions, Service Bus).

    • Proficiency in various programming languages (e.g., C++, C#, Python), understanding of software development methodologies.

    • Problem-Solving Abilities: Strong analytical skills to troubleshoot and resolve technical issues efficiently.

    • Experience working as a technical business partner—translating business requirements into technical solutions and identifying optimization opportunities within D365.

    • Team Collaboration: Ability to work well in a team, often leading or participating in projects that require coordination with other engineers and departments.

Preferred:

  • Microsoft Certified: Dynamics 365 + Power Platform Solution Architect or equivalent.

  • Experience with DevOps tools (Azure DevOps, Git).

  • Knowledge of Agile/Scrum methodologies.
